CURRICULUM ENHANCEMENT IN SUPPORT OF THE OPEN LEARNING PRACTICES IN BATANGAS STATE UNIVERSITY ARASOF-NASUGBU
Journal Title: IOER INTERNATIONAL MULTIDISCIPLINARY RESEARCH JOURNAL - Year 2022, Vol 4, Issue 1
Abstract
In this era of globalization and Information Technology, education paved its way steps toward expansion and innovation. Thus, open learning has become an option for the students who want to gain access to education. This study assessed the Open Learning Practices used in the College of Teacher Education of Batangas State University ARASOF-Nasugbu and compare the assessments gathered from faculty and students in terms of instructional materials, facilities, delivery of instruction and evaluation of learning. Moreover, the problems encountered by the faculty and students on these Open Learning practices were also identified. The descriptive method of research was used in this study which made use of a researcher-constructed questionnaire, unstructured interview and observation as data gathering instruments. Standard deviation, weighted mean, average mean, ranking, two-sample standard deviation test and t-test were the statistical tools used to answer the specific problems. Results revealed that there were significant differences in the assessments of faculty and students in instructional materials, facilities, delivery of instruction and evaluation of learning. There were also problems encountered in the use of these practices. As a result, a curriculum enhancement was proposed to ensure the quality of learning.
